為什麼這篇vba cells用法鄉民發文收入到精華區:因為在vba cells用法這個討論話題中,有許多相關的文章在討論,這篇最有參考價值!作者spce (Diablo)看板Office標題[問題] 關於Excel VBA 搜尋符合條件的儲...
Worksheets("Sheet2").Select
Cells.Find(What:="關鍵字1", After:=ActiveCell, LookIn:=xlFormulas, LookAt _
:=xlWhole, SearchOrder:=xlByRows, SearchDirection:=xlNext, MatchCase:= _
False, MatchByte:=False, SearchFormat:=False).Activate
Range(Worksheets("Sheet2").Cells(data_long, 3), Worksheets("Sheet2").Cells(data
_long, 10)).Copy
Worksheets("Sheet1").Select
Worksheets("Sheet1").Cells(i, 2).Select
ActiveSheet.Paste
Application.CutCopyMode = False
data_long = 0
---------------------------------------------------------
Worksheets("Sheet2").Select
Cells.Find(What:="關鍵字2", After:=ActiveCell, LookIn:=xlFormulas, LookAt _
:=xlWhole, SearchOrder:=xlByRows, SearchDirection:=xlNext, MatchCase:= _
False, MatchByte:=False, SearchFormat:=False).Activate
'
Range(Worksheets("Sheet2").Cells(data_fix, 3), Worksheets("Sheet2").Cells(data
_fix, 10)).Copy
Worksheets("Sheet1").Select
Worksheets("Sheet1").Cells(i, 10).Select
ActiveSheet.Paste
Application.CutCopyMode = False
data_long = 0
------------------------------------------------------------------------------
Private Sub Worksheet_SelectionChange(ByVal Target As Range)
If ActiveCell.Value = "關鍵字1" Then data_long = Target.Row
If ActiveCell.Value = "關鍵字2" Then data_fix = Target.Row
End Sub
這個語法..第一部份是在Sheet2找"關鍵字1"
比如說 此關鍵字是在B15
然後把C3到J15選取複製貼到Sheet1的某位置
請問其中Cells(date_long,3)代表什麼意思?
相同的第二部份也有..Cells(data_fix, 3)
這種用法是???
謝謝!
--
※ 發信站: 批踢踢實業坊(ptt.cc)
◆ From: 124.6.13.220
※ 編輯: spce 來自: 124.6.13.220 (06/26 23:33)